Skip to content

refactor: auth BC Command/Query 패턴 적용 (#26)#30

Merged
robinjoon merged 1 commit intomainfrom
ticket/#26
Mar 7, 2026
Merged

refactor: auth BC Command/Query 패턴 적용 (#26)#30
robinjoon merged 1 commit intomainfrom
ticket/#26

Conversation

@robinjoon
Copy link
Member

Summary

  • MemberCommand에 Login variant 추가
  • MemberRepository.save()에서 encodedPassword 별도 파라미터 제거, Command만 수신하도록 변경
  • AuthService.login()이 MemberCommand.Login을 수신하도록 변경
  • AuthDataFetcher에서 login mutation의 Command 변환 패턴 적용

Test plan

  • 전체 테스트 통과 (./gradlew test)
  • auth BC 파일만 수정, 다른 BC 미수정

Closes #26

🤖 Generated with Claude Code

- MemberCommand에 Login variant 추가
- Register에 encodedPassword 필드 포함
- MemberRepository.save()에서 encodedPassword 별도 파라미터 제거
- AuthService.login()이 MemberCommand.Login 수신하도록 변경
- AuthDataFetcher에서 login Command 변환 패턴 적용

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
@robinjoon robinjoon merged commit d4e3b22 into main Mar 7, 2026
1 check pass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

auth BC: Command/Query 패턴 미적용 수정

1 participant